Air conditioner noise testing method

InactiveCN110646086AAdvantages of noise testing methodsSame room sizeSubsonic/sonic/ultrasonic wave measurementStructural/machines measurementOutdoor areaComputer science
The invention provides an air conditioner noise testing method. A noise laboratory for noise testing is included. The noise laboratory is divided into a noise laboratory indoor area and a noise laboratory outdoor area, and an air conditioner indoor unit and an air conditioner outdoor unit are separately arranged in the noise laboratory indoor area and the noise laboratory outdoor area, and the airconditioner indoor unit is connected with the air conditioner outdoor unit; pickups used for testing are separately and uniformly arranged in the noise laboratory indoor area in a high-middle-low multi-point distribution mode to perform noise collection test, and the result is output. According to the air conditioner noise testing method, the real noise condition of air conditioners in differentstates of users can be tested. The testing result is accurate, and the real conditions of air conditioner noise experienced by the users in different states can be effectively reflected.

Test method for touch on cell (TOC)

ActiveCN103983867AThe detection method is ingeniousThe detection process is not complicatedElectrical testingOn cellsComputer science
The invention discloses a test method for a touch on cell (TOC). The test method comprises the steps of screening out a standard integrated screen; performing a noise test on the standard integrated screen to collect test data; performing statistics on the test data, obtaining the maximum range of various indicators of the noise test through the statistics result and taking the maximum range of various indicators as a standard threshold value; performing a noise test on the integrated screen to be tested, comparing the indicators of the noise test with the standard threshold value, judging that the noise test is qualified if the indicators are within the standard threshold value, and otherwise, judging that the noise test is unqualified. The test method for the TOC is high in detection accuracy, convenient to implement, low in implementation cost and capable of promoting popularization of the integrated screen.

Noise testing method for air-cooled variable-frequency refrigerator

ActiveCN114739086AJudging Noise Matching EffectGet running noise valueMechanical apparatusDomestic refrigeratorsIceboxProcess engineering
The invention discloses a noise testing method for an air-cooled inverter refrigerator, and relates to the technical field of refrigerators. The method comprises the steps that parts capable of generating noise in the refrigerator are determined, and then the running time of a noise testing program is determined; a noise test program preparation stage; operation noise frequencies of the air door and the electric valve are obtained; operation noise values of a refrigeration fan and a condenser fan are obtained; obtaining an operation noise value of the compressor; the operation noise value during combined operation of the compressor, the refrigeration fan and the condenser fan is obtained; and ending the noise test of the refrigerator. By testing the noise values generated during operation of different parts in stages, various noises possibly generated during operation of the refrigerator can be quickly determined, so that a product is better guided to be improved, and the method has high market application value.

Method for quickly evaluating sound insulation performance of ship bulkhead structure

ActiveCN110348069AMake up for the shortcomings of incomplete test reportsMake up for the shortcomingsGeometric CADSustainable transportationMarine engineeringNoise
The invention discloses a method for quickly evaluating the sound insulation performance of a ship bulkhead structure. The method comprises the following steps: step 1, establishing a sound insulationperformance simulation test model; step 2, setting physical parameters of the bulkhead to be measured; and step 3, calculating the weighted sound insulation index of the bulkhead to be measured. According to the invention, a laboratory detection environment for cabin structure noise testing can be simulated. The sound insulation performance of the ship bulkhead structure is subjected to analoguesimulation to acquire the sound insulation performance index of the bulkhead structure. The method can be used for calculating the sound insulation indexes of the ship cabin combined wallboard and thecombined deck. Due to the fact that a bulkhead structure of any combination can be simulated, the defect that a manufacturer test report result is incomplete is overcome. Designers can find a sound insulation structure combination with the optimal cost performance. Design and manufacturing cost is reduced, and great significance is achieved for ship sound insulation calculation and bulkhead structure design.

Thermal expansion and cold shrinkage abnormal sound testing method of air conditioner indoor unit

ActiveCN113007869AEasy to optimizeEffective detection of thermal expansion and contraction abnormal noiseMechanical apparatusSpace heating and ventilation safety systemsThermodynamicsTest room
The invention belongs to the technical field of air conditioner testing, and particularly discloses a method capable of accurately testing the thermal expansion and cold shrinkage abnormal sound condition of an air conditioner indoor unit. According to the testing method, the tested air conditioner indoor unit is installed in a testing room and connected with an external air conditioner outdoor unit, a pickup is arranged at a proper position, after an air conditioner is started to enable the operation state of the air conditioner to be consistent, the air conditioner indoor unit stands by simulating the actual use environment of the air conditioner indoor unit, then the environment temperature is improved, the air conditioner indoor unit is controlled to operate in a low-air heating manner to carry out thermal expansion noise testing, then the air conditioner indoor unit is turned off, meanwhile, the environment temperature is reduced to carry out cold shrinkage noise testing, a thermal expansion noise curve and a cold shrinkage noise curve are drawn according to noise data acquired by the pickup after testing is completed, and finally noise sharp points of the two noise curves which are 2-4 dB (A) higher than respective background noise curves are counted; and the thermal expansion and cold shrinkage abnormal sound condition of the air conditioner indoor unit can be effectively detected, and the accuracy of a testing result is high.

Variable frequency air conditioner pipeline vibration and low-frequency noise evaluation method

The invention relates to the field of air conditioners, and discloses a variable frequency air conditioner pipeline vibration and low-frequency noise evaluation method which is used for solving the problem that the accuracy of pipeline vibration and low-frequency noise evaluation is low. The method comprises the steps that firstly, a compressor and pipeline system finite element model is established according to structural parameters of a compressor and structural parameters of a pipeline; then, compressor and pipeline coupling vibration simulation is conducted based on the compressor and pipeline system finite element model, vibration noise evaluation is conducted on a simulation result; if the vibration noise evaluation is qualified, the compressor and pipeline system finite element model at the moment is machined into a prototype, and vibration noise testing is conducted on the prototype; and if the vibration noise evaluation is not qualified, the structural parameters of the pipeline are optimized by using an automatic pipeline optimization method, thus re-establishing a compressor and pipeline system finite element model, carrying out coupled vibration simulation, and carrying out vibration noise evaluation on a simulation result. The invention is suitable for variable frequency air conditioner pipeline vibration and low-frequency noise evaluation.

Noise testing method and system for acoustic products

The invention discloses a noise test method and system for an acoustic product. The method comprises the steps of before a drive unit in the acoustic product carries out sealing, obtaining a voltage value when the amplitude of the drive unit is maximum; producing a drive signal according to the voltage value; driving the drive unit through utilization of the drive signal and testing high order harmonic distortion of the drive unit; analyzing a test result of the high order harmonic distortion and obtaining a high order range of the high order harmonic distortion; setting an upper limit value of a total harmonic distortion percentage in the high order range; and testing the high order harmonic distortion of a to-be-tested acoustic product, and when the total harmonic distortion percentage obtained in the high order range is greater than the upper limit value, judging that the to-be-tested acoustic product is an unqualified product. According to the method and the system, a noise test is carried out on a semi-finished product of the acoustic product; whether the semi-finished product has a tiny defect or not can be detected, the reliability and service life of a finished product are improved, moreover, the unqualified product can be timely eliminated, and the production cost is saved.

Selecting method for air inlet ring of fan system

The invention discloses a selecting method for an air inlet ring of a fan system. The fan system comprises a volute, an impeller arranged in the volute and the air inlet ring arranged at an air inlet of the volute. The air inlet ring comprises a radial flow guide part, an axial flow guide part axially extending from the radial inner side of the radial flow guide part to the inside of the volute and a net arranged on the radial inner side of the radial flow guide part, meshes are formed in the net, the inner diameter of the axial flow guide part is D1, the hole diameter of the meshes is D0, the height of the axial flow guide part is d, and the distance between the air inlet and the impeller is d1. The selecting method comprises the following steps that (1) the ranges of three parameters D1, D0 and d of the air inlet ring are limited; and 2) each parameter value is determined by adopting a control variable method: taking one parameter as a variable, changing the variable, keeping other parameters unchanged, carrying out noise test and air volume test, observing the noise condition under the condition of ensuring that the air volume is unchanged, and selecting a value corresponding to the variable when the noise is minimum as a corresponding size numerical value of the air inlet ring.

Outdoor unit noise testing device and method

The invention provides an outdoor unit noise testing device and method. The device comprises a detection chamber, a data processing device, a data acquisition device and a power supply device. The data processing device and the power supply device are arranged outside the detection chamber; the data processing device is connected with the power supply device; the detection chamber comprises an enclosing wall, a ceiling and a partition wall. The enclosing wall is matched with the ceiling, and the partition wall is matched with the enclosing wall and the ceiling and divides the detection chamberinto an indoor side and an outdoor side; the air conditioner outdoor unit is arranged on the outdoor side, the indoor unit is arranged on the indoor side, the air conditioner outdoor unit is connected with the indoor unit, the data acquisition device is arranged on the outdoor side, the data processing device is connected with the data acquisition device, the power supply device comprises a variable-frequency power supply and a harmonic generator, the variable-frequency power supply is connected with the harmonic generator, and the harmonic generator is connected with the indoor unit. According to the outdoor unit noise testing device and method, the influence of power supply harmonics on outdoor unit noise testing is eliminated to the maximum extent, and the accuracy of outdoor unit noise detection is improved.
